Here's what the humans have to say about me:

There’s something magical about Rascal. Maybe it’s the way he runs full speed across the yard, ears flopping, as if he’s chasing the wind itself. Or maybe it’s how he’ll find the perfect sunny spot, stretch out, and bask in the warmth like there’s not a care in the world.

Life has not always been kind to Rascal but there’s a sweetness in him that never dimmed. He’s not the type to give up on love, even if it takes him a little time to let you in. Once he does, though, you’ll see the silly, goofy side of Rascal that sure to keep smiling from ear to ear. The playful side, full of energy and excitement for life. He’ll race through the yard, eager to explore, and come sprinting back to you with a wagging tail and hopeful eyes that say, “Got another treat for me?” Rascal loves treats. If you want to win his heart, that's your ticket. He’ll sit, stay, and even learn new tricks just to get one. And when he’s done playing and learning, Rascal will settle into one of his favorite places - the nearest sunbeam. Watching him snooze peacefully in the sunlight, you’d never guess he had a rough start in life.

Rascal is a sweet little snuggle bug with a deep affection for anything soft! If it’s fluffy, cozy, or cushy, Rascal is all in. He’ll happily curl up on the softest blanket or pillow he can find, making sure to get as comfy as possible before settling in for some quality cuddle time curled up next to you on the couch, nuzzling into your lap and soaking up all the affection he can get.

Rascal’s journey hasn’t always been easy, but he’s ready for his next chapter. Could you be the one to show him what love and security feel like? Come meet Rascal, and you’ll see—there’s a bright light behind those soulful eyes, just waiting for the right person to bring it out.
